Oct 7th, 2020 | Category: The Gleaner Minute | 1:41Gleaner #JodianFearon #OLINT #NovakDjokovic OCTOBER 7, 2020: Director of Public Prosecutions Paula Llewellyn rules against criminal charges in April’s controversial case of 23-year-old Jodian Fearon who died hours after giving birth at the Spanish Town Hospital… David Smith, former operator of the failed ponzi scheme OLINT, has been released from prison in the Turks and Caicos Islands... More than 100,000 people signed a petition to spare 21-year-old, autistic Jamaican Osime Brown in the United Kingdom from deportation… Edward ‘Bunny Striker’ Lee Sr, numbered among Jamaica’s most prolific and influential music producers, has died at age 79… Jamaica’s oldest citizen, 115-year-old Charles Edward James, died on Sunday...
